Valiant (1759)
Scale: 1:48. Plan showing the body plan, basic sheer lines with superimposed longitudinal half-breadth for Valiant (1759), a 74-gun Third Rate, two-decker. Comparisons with ZAZ1913 show that this plan closely matches the ship as she was originally built.
